Sigurhæðir Victory Heights Museum Akureyri Iceland. This house was built by MatthÃas Jochumsson in 1903. MatthÃas was a priest and a poet. He was the author of the poem `Lofsöngur` a.k.a. `Ó guð vors lands`, Iceland`s national anthem. The house is now a museum dedicated to MatthÃas and his legacy.
